随着科技的飞速发展,区块链技术已经逐渐从概念走向应用,Web3作为区块链技术的一个重要分支,正吸引着越来越多的从业者加入,如何入行Web3区块链行业呢?以下是一份详细的入门指南。
了解区块链基础知识
学习数字货币:了解比特币、以太坊等主流数字货币的基本原理,掌握加密算法、共识机制等核心概念。

掌握区块链技术:学习区块链的基本架构、智能合约、去中心化应用(DApp)等知识。
了解Web3:研究Web3的发展历程、应用场景、技术特点等,明确其与区块链的关系。
掌握编程技能
学习Solidity:作为以太坊智能合约的主要编程语言,Solidity是Web3开发者必备的技能。
掌握JavaScript:Web3应用通常采用JavaScript进行开发,因此掌握JavaScript对于Web3开发者来说至关重要。
学习其他编程语言:根据个人兴趣和职业规划,可以学习Go、Rust等适合区块链开发的编程语言。
关注行业动态
关注区块链技术发展:通过阅读相关书籍、文章、社区论坛等,了解区块链技术的最新进展。
关注Web3项目:研究知名Web3项目的发展动态,如以太坊、EOS、EOSIO等,了解其技术特点和应用场景。
参加行业活动:参加区块链技术研讨会、峰会等活动,与业内人士交流,拓宽视野。
积累实战经验
参与开源项目:加入开源社区,参与Web3项目的开发,积累实战经验。
担任志愿者:加入区块链技术志愿者团队,参与项目推广、技术支持等工作。
创业实践:有条件的开发者可以尝试创立自己的Web3项目,从实践中提升能力。
考取相关证书
考取区块链相关证书:如区块链工程师、区块链技术专家等,提高自己的专业素养。
考取Web3相关证书:如Solidity开发者、DApp开发者等,增加自己的竞争力。
入行Web3区块链行业需要不断学习、实践和积累经验,通过以上五个方面的努力,相信你会在Web3区块链领域取得优异的成绩。